Enjoy yourself! Covers an area of 1,873 square miles, including 43 miles of coastline. Located northwest of Los Angeles County, and bordered by Kern County to the north, Santa Barbara County to the west, and the Pacific Ocean on the southwest. There are 7.5 miles of shoreline that are public beaches and 411 acres are State beach parks. The Los Padres National Forest accounts for 860 square miles of the northern portion of the county.Elevation ranges from sea level to the highest point on Mount Pinos at 8,831 feet Ranks 26th in land size among California’s 58 counties. Gateway to Channel Islands National Park, one of only four designated national marine sanctuaries composed of five tranquil islands located a few miles off the Ventura County coast, comprising a 250,000-acre wilderness preserve/marine sanctuary.  Population of 742,000 makes Ventura County the 12th most populous county in the State of California. Median household income in Ventura County consistently exceeds national and state levels; median family income in 1999 estimated at $61,944 63.8% of households in Ventura County with $35,000+ income.Coastal areas offer a Mediterranean climate often described as the best in the world, with average annual temperatures of 74.2 degrees. Ventura County’s mountains, valleys and seashore give the area SIX different micro-climates, more than any other county in the nation.
